George Hickey Wikipedia: Secret Service Agent

George Hickey Wikipedia: Born in 1923, he served as a dedicated member of the Secret Service, stationed at the White House in Washington, from 1953 to 1971.

Likewise, his significance in history became pronounced during his crucial role on the Presidential Protective Detail.

Notably, he was on duty during the motorcade tour of Dallas on November 22, 1963, the day President John F. Kennedy was assassinated.

Subsequently, throughout his extensive Secret Service career, Hickey assumed various protective responsibilities for both the President and Vice President.

George Hickey Wikipedia
George Hickey Wikipedia: He served on the Presidential Protective Detail from 1953 to 1971. (Source: The Independent)

Published in 1992, the contentious book “Mortal Error: The Shot that Killed JFK” claimed George Hickey’s involvement in firing the third and fatal shot from the presidential follow-up car.

Similarly, this assertion ignited fervent debates and discussions, contributing to the ongoing intrigue surrounding the Kennedy assassination

Moreover, on May 24, 2023, George Hickey passed away at the age of 92, leaving behind a legacy intricately connected to the complex narrative of Kennedy’s assassination.

Despite the Warren Commission’s report absolving Hickey of responsibility for President Kennedy’s death, some researchers have suggested that Hickey accidentally fired the fatal shot from the follow-up car.

However, this controversial aspect gained attention through the book “Mortal Error: The Shot that Killed JFK.”

In a significant turn of events, George Hickey initiated legal proceedings against St. Martin’s Press in April 1995, challenging the portrayal of him in the book “Mortal Error: The Shot that Killed JFK.”
